Alex Williamson wrote: > I would expect > RHEL5.x will always support a PV dom0 and not require VT processors for > Xen. Absolutely. And as I mentioned, since RHEL5 supports both PV and HVM guests, we're pretty well committed to whatever ships in RHEL6 doing the same -- or at least providing an easy upgrade path, so that any and all guests created under RHEL5 will continue to be usable under RHEL6. -- Jarod Wilson jwilson@xxxxxxxxxx Attachment:
